Wei was aware of everything up until he vanished and then he must have blanked out, because he didn't know where he was. It was pitch black and he was lying on something hard, not a bed and the smell of wood was very strong. He couldn't see anything and he tried to look around before he thought about sitting up, but it was too dark and very quiet, except for a low hissing noise. He lifted his head and banged his brow hard against something solid which was agonising, and forced him back down again, as he felt the pain echo repeated in his skull until it settled. Something was restricting his movements and he felt around with his hands while he tried to keep his breathing regular and stay as calm as possible. He was in a sealed box with an air inlet and he was not going to suffocate.

The calm steady state of mind lasted for two minutes at a time followed by blind panic, then another two minutes of peace while he tried to think his way out of this situation. The guards would find his life energy but it depended on distance, because he was alone. Black Robe might sense he's in trouble but he thinks he's in the mansion resting. Yunlan would dig with his bare hands if he ... Dig, "Am I underground, how deep, where am I, why am I not feeling cold if I'm buried?"

Wei's reasoning only lasted for short spells until the tears and the anger took over, and he had no control over his emotions until he stopped for another few minutes of peace which was gradually increasing, and his tears were slowing down.

"Crying will get you nowhere," he told himself, and he started to feel the inside of the box, looking for defects or if it was polished wood. He slid his fingers slowly down one side as far as he could reach and then the other, finding out that both sides were identical. He then tried to reach past his shoulders but had to stretch diagonally because he couldn't straighten his arms out, his head was very close to the end of the box. The only thing he found was the air inlet hose in the top left corner with warm air coming in. It must be sunny and warm outside and maybe he wasn't very deep, which was good and bad he thought. Good that he might be found by someone else but bad if he had to spend the night here, he would be very cold. Wei wasn't hungry or thirsty and if he needed to relieve himself, he was past the point of caring about waiting.

The gamer had mentioned a prank that the boys had played on him, but that must have happened less than two years ago, before he killed Yunlan, his first partner, the first murder was before him and how was the victim connected to the prank? Killing Yunlan was probably because he was getting too close or because he was a detective, but why am I here? Maybe the boys are in one of my classes, does he know that I can see the sign? Does he know that Yunlan Jun can see it as well?

Wei stopped thinking when he felt something tickling his feet, and realised that he'd no socks or shoes and prayed that it wasn't a spider or something else, while he shook his feet about trying to dislodge it, and it seemed to work but if it was trapped just like him, it would be back and he closed his eyes for a second, listening for anything. Sleep claimed him and he escaped into his restless dreams while he fought and kicked, causing himself injuries he would be unaware of until he was released. He couldn't see his broken skin, his cuts, his grazes, the bruises he would have by his limited space, or the slivers of wood from the inside of the box which were imbedded in his feet. He had very little protection from the rough interior through his thin pyjamas. The gamer didn't care about trivialities.
